Download DS4Windows

Although using the PS4 console on your computer is easy, you will need to have DS4Windows installed to use the controller on the computer, which makes connecting the PS4 controller to your device very simple. This software makes the computer think that the DualShock 4 console is the Xbox 360 console, as Windows software supports the use of the Xbox 360 console.

Install the DS4Windows program

Locate the DS4Windows zip file you downloaded, right-click the mouse and then choose Extract All. Then a window will appear asking you where you want to extract the files, and you can choose the appropriate location (folder) on your device.

Once the files are extracted, in the folder will open where you saved you will see two files, the first is DS4Updater.exe which is the program that will update the DS4Windows program with the latest drivers, so it is better to run this file even if you encounter problems at a later time.

Double-click on the second file DS4Windows.exe to start setup procedures that will allow the PS4 DualShock 4 controller to run on the computer.

Prepare the DS4Windows program

When running DS4Windows for the first time, you will see a message asking you if you want to save personal settings, and it is preferable in this case to use the default Appdata option. Another window will open, click on ‘Install the DS4 Driver’ to use the PS4 DualShock controller on Windows 8, Windows 8.1, and Windows 10.

If you have Windows 7 or earlier, you should also click on Install 360 Driver.

Connect the PS4 controller to the computer using the USB port

You can now connect the PS4 DualShock 4 controller to a computer in two ways, either via a USB cable or via Bluetooth.

To connect the PS4 DualShock 4 controller to your computer via a USB cable, you will need a traditional micro USB cable like the one that comes with many modern phones. Once the cable is connected to both the PS4 DualShock 4 controller and the computer, Windows will recognize it, and you will be able to play games on the computer using the PS4 controller.

Connect the PS4 controller to the computer via Bluetooth

The best advantage of using the PS4 DualShock 4 controller on a PC is that it can be used wirelessly, giving you more flexibility when playing.

To use the PS4 DualShock 4 controller via Bluetooth, you must make sure that your computer or laptop has a built-in Bluetooth receiver, or you can purchase a Bluetooth dongle like the Tiny USB 2.0 Bluetooth Mini wireless adapter, it is small to be installed hidden in the computer, in addition to its low price, which is only about 4.55 dollars.

To connect the PS4 controller via Bluetooth hold down the central PS button and the Share button for three seconds, until the light strip at the top of the console starts flashing.

Open the Bluetooth settings on the computer in Windows 10, and click on the emoji bubble icon in the taskbar in the lower right corner of the screen, this will open the Action Center settings to click on “Bluetooth”, then choose Wireless Controller.

The device may prompt you to enter the accompanying identification code, then type 0000 so that the PS4 DualShock controller will be wirelessly connected to the computer.
